Yesterday the second year students took part in a handling session of some of the reserve jewellery at the V&A with Jewellery Curator Clare Phillips.


Aigrette.Pastiche c.1800 done in 1930s commissioned by Lady Cory (originally described as French, mainly c.1810. Diamonds and purple/red spnel, emerald, pink topaz, hessonite garnet, amethyst, turquoise.

Bronze ring with gold plating. Etruscan 4th Century BC. Bezel flattened and stamped with a boar in intaglio.
